Hello back on the trail of the ever elusive g grandfather Peter Mclaren. Having logged onto scotlandspeople thinking i would have little to do but look for my g grandparents in the town of Kirkcaldy Fife i have failed to find them! They married in the town in 1910 and my g grandmother was from the town ( and all her family lived there) however on their marrage cert Peters profession was given as a commercial salesman. I have looked to all regions in scotland etc on scotlandspeople and so far spent  a small fortune lol but does anyone have any ideas or clues regarding these g grandparents at this particular time ?? any help welcome cheers Gill.

Hi Gill,

Is this your Peter.

Peter Lawrence McLaren 25 married Isabella Millar Cairns in Kirkcaldy in 1910. Peter gave ur a 43 Union St., Dundee.

The 1911 census has a Peter McLaren aged 25 wife Isabella 25 and duaghter Jessie 5 months living at 2 Graham St., Dundee.  He is a commercial Traveller (Confectionary) and was born in Coupar Angus, Perthshire and Isabella was born in Kirkcaldy.  Jessie the daughter was born in Dundee.  There was also a Boarder living with them.
